The Garey Vikings had already won eight in a row (a stretch where they outscored their opponents by an average of 42.8 points), and they went ahead and made it nine on Wednesday. They enjoyed a cozy 50-31 victory over Edgewood. That's another feather in the cap for Garey, who also won these teams' last head-to-head.
Armani Owens continued her habit of posting crazy stat lines, dropping a double-double on 20 points and 11 rebounds. Owens is absolutely dominating the rebound category: she's posted at least eight every time she's taken the court this season. Another player making a difference was Alyssa Herrera, who scored nine points along with nine rebounds and two steals.
Garey has been performing incredibly well recently as they've won 13 of their last 14 contests, which provided a nice bump to their 19-4 record this season. As for Edgewood, their defeat ended a three-game streak of away wins and brought them to 10-8.
